Understanding Outpatient Drug and Alcohol Rehabs in Harvel, Illinois

While grappling with drug and alcohol addiction, you might choose to seek treatment. This means that you should review all of your options for addiction treatment and rehabilitation.

Depending on the specifics and circumstances of your addiction, you might decide on medically managed detox or even choose inpatient drug and alcohol rehab. However, many individuals find that they are best suited to attend an outpatient addiction treatment .

Although each of the treatment options listed above - inpatient care and detoxification - are made to treat addiction through different stages of recovery, you will generally find that outpatient drug and alcohol rehabilitation often comes as the last step that you should take in the full continuum of rehabilitation and care.

When you enter into an outpatient addiction treatment , you will still be able to continue living at home. At the same time, however, you will be required to participate in your addiction treatment according to schedule.

Through this type of treatment in Harvel, you may experience greater freedom in your journey to recovery. This means that you might still be able to keep your job as well as continue taking care of your daily responsibilities to family, friends, and your social life.

When you enter one of these programs, however, you may benefit from taking a moment every day meeting with counselors and trained staff.

That said, the length of outpatient drug treatment will change significantly from a few weeks to about three months. This is because this is the time when most addicts have the highest risk of relapsing.

Overall, the time you spend will mostly depend on how you are moving forward in your recovery, your physical health, and mental stability. As long as you are concentrated on outpatient drug rehab and do not allow any outside distractions to hinder your abstinence and sobriety, you can succeed in the long term.
